Subject: Memtrace cut-over complete

Team,

Cut-over to Memtrace v2 for GPU memory profiling finished last night. Old v1 agents are disabled; any tickets referencing v1 dashboards should be closed as resolved-by-migration. Sampling overhead is now under 2% and allocation traces include kernel names. Known gap: profiles older than 30 days were not migrated. Point customers at the v2 docs for setup questions. For reference when troubleshooting, the agent now runs with the following configuration.

settings of bagaf-bawip:
[aldax]
port = 5000
region = south-4
host = aldax.brasklabs.corp
team = brivan
timeout_ms = 2000
retries = 2

## Building Access — Spares Room (Hullbrook Annex)

Contractors: the spare hardware room is down the east corridor on the ground floor, third door on the left. Sign in at the front desk first and grab a visitor lanyard. Anything you take out, jot it in the blue logbook — yes, even the little stuff. The door self-locks, so don't wedge it. To get in, punch in the code below.

staff pass of hagug-taguf = bdg-HJ-9

Visitors to the Lumenreach pop-up office at the Fennwald Trade Fair must be registered in advance with the events coordinator and escorted at all times while inside the demo enclosure. Because the fair hall is a shared venue, our usual reception procedures do not apply: there is no front desk, and all entry is through the staffed side gate marked with the Lumenreach banner. New starters escorting guests must present the temporary event pass code provided below.

turnstile pass: bdg-YEOZLM-79341408

Hi team,

Before I hand off the 3.2 release, please note the humidity sensor drift reported on Verdana controllers in the Elmbrook trial site. Drift exceeds 4% after roughly ten days of continuous operation; firmware 3.2.1 adds an automatic recalibration cycle every 72 hours. Support should advise growers to install 3.2.1 and trigger a manual recalibration once. The hotfix bundle must be verified before distribution, so I'm including the signing key used for the 3.2.1 packages below.

release key, fahof-yagap: bky3_m5d